Hi guys,

Not so new around here. Am from Pretoria Centurion. Been following some threads and reading up on what's happening in this world, but never posted anything.

Decided to take the plunge. I am building a Chevy C10 and an El Camino.

For now am concentrating on the Elkie but I am not so keen on using the old suspension. Am much more interested on the tubular setup I've seen some of the Ausie guys sell online for Holden HQ Ute.

Any suggestions on getting a performance suspension going for the Elkie? Would also love to upgrade to all disc breaks.
